Transaction 98f18cccc4212b819ae69c3229e2a4e2c7233c26c97b31517f841dc00ea63f40
1 Input
2 Outputs
- 98f18cccc4212b819ae69c3229e2a4e2c7233c26c97b31517f841dc00ea63f40:0
- 98f18cccc4212b819ae69c3229e2a4e2c7233c26c97b31517f841dc00ea63f40:1
value 95772
address 3JnKeX1BRF7hUTx9YEz85JbcLSfBTKg46W
value 807853
address 1BGga7C8DHJ8WSons3CHPYtYkWCRALUfkV